About Abrazo Peoria Emergency Center
Our Peoria Emergency Center is a modern, freestanding ED designed for rapid access to emergency care and seamless transfer when higher levels of care are needed as part of the Abrazo network. It features on-site diagnostics and is aligned with Abrazo Arrowhead Campus for continuity of care.
Position summary
Provide professional, compassionate emergency nursing care to a diverse, age-varied population. Collaborate with physicians, EMS, and ancillary teams to deliver safe, efficient care. Serve as a clinical resource during the night shift, participate in quality/safety initiatives, and—when assigned—function as charge RN. Practice is guided by the nursing process, evidence-based standards, and regulatory requirements.
Key responsibilities
Perform rapid triage, focused assessments, and individualized plans of care; coordinate with interdisciplinary teams to meet patient goals.
Initiate and manage IV therapies, cardiac/respiratory monitoring, medication administration, and ED protocols (sepsis, stroke, STEMI, trauma activation per policy).
Support throughput (bed assignment/turnover) and operational flow.
Mentor team members and contribute to ongoing readiness for survey and regulatory standards.
Special skills
Effective interpersonal and communication skills; strong customer service.
Ability to excel in a fast-paced environment with periods of high acuity/volume.
Strongly preferred: recent experience in Emergency or ICU settings.
Qualifications
Minimum education
Nursing degree from an accredited nursing school.
Experience
1 year of recent acute care experience (ED or ICU).
Licensure/Certifications
Current RN license in the State of Arizona (or compact).
BLS
ACLS required upon completion of orientation.
PALS or ENPC required (or obtained within 90 days of hire).
